Data science is an umbrella term for a group of fields that are used to mine large datasets. Data analytics software is a more focused version of this and can even be considered part of the larger process. Analytics is devoted to realizing actionable insights that can be applied immediately based on existing queries.

To convert this data to intelligence, one needs to be able to mine the data, analyze it and report it in an easy-to-understand manner to the decision-makers.

Data Analytics (as per my understanding) deals with gathering relevant data from a ton of data (including junk) generated by a business. This, then, becomes an extension of data warehousing and mining. This requires a solid understanding of SQL, Hadoop, Teradata, ETL, and real-time data processing tools, etc. This can be simply databases focused (in the case of MIS such as CMU BIDA) or go into deeper statistical computations (in the case of quant-oriented MS Analytics programs such as UIUC. The program includes fundamental training in mathematical and applied statistics as well as specialized training in data management, analysis, and model building with large datasets and databases.).

Data Science as a Computer Science field deals with the algorithms and programming that can enable one to work on such huge datasets. Relevant tools required to do this include R, Python, Excel(Advanced) with VBA macros, etc. Combined with Machine Learning, it can help identify a future trend that doesn’t exist today. This can be used to derive actionable insights for creating future impact. MS Data Science programs mostly cater to this.

On the other hand, combined with business understanding, these data insights can be presented into readable reports using which management can make better decisions about the business (again covered under MIS or MSBA programs). I associate this with Business Intelligence although individual terminology might differ.
